Output 075a56450045f69db956985dd4aeb28410112f78a65dea421db09c8fdc7e028e:17

value
205982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ab23c808248a4766ec63b83df2d6f025ac331db OP_EQUAL
address
3MdNkSW8XcE6eSuDfrZF3BwwSCG4JgJrh9
transaction
075a56450045f69db956985dd4aeb28410112f78a65dea421db09c8fdc7e028e
spent
true